在申請使用qq等第三方登入的時候經常看到這玩意,感覺上是個很高大尚的東西,而且念出來超專業的 open authorization,開放式授權協議
接下來是具體的步驟,但是接下來還是理論上的步驟,具體的實施情況可以到慕課網上搜教程,我1沒伺服器,2沒網域名稱,只能學習理論階段了。
首先第一步,請求oauth登入頁,下面拿慕課網上實現的qq第三方登入舉例子。
當然這個位址由於沒有頁面跳轉,所以我們是看不到的,一般是交給qq提供給我們的sdk的內部函式去執行的,所以這裡我們只能說這個位址大致形式是這樣的。
,這個引數的有效期就比前面的 code 長很多了,他也是你後面對這個帳號執行操作的憑證,具體的使用我也不知道了,可以去看qq提供的api文件,裡面有詳細介紹。
雖然一直拿qq舉例子,但是具體的 oauth 2.0協議的大致流程就是這樣子了,順便一提,碼字好幸苦。
OAuth 2 0 基本介紹
前言 最近討論園子裡是否真末落的話題那可是沸沸揚揚啊!我就不湊這個熱鬧了!在此吐點最近在整的東西出來給大家!廣大開發者和使用者登入平台後,就可以使用平台提供的開放api介面,建立應用從微博系統獲取資訊,或將新的資訊傳播到整個微博系統中,豐富多樣的api介面和應用,加上您的智慧型,將創造出無窮的應用和...
OAuth2 0 基礎介紹
1 應用場景 2 角色說明 3 oauth2.0 概述 4 協議流程 5 四種授權模式 6 授權碼模式 1 resource owner資源擁有者,能夠許可對受保護資源的訪問許可權的實體。當資源所有者是個人時,它被稱為終端使用者。2 resource server 資源伺服器,管理受保護資源的伺服器...
OAuth 2 0 認證框架介紹
1.介紹 在傳統的客戶端 伺服器認證模式中,當客戶端請求訪問伺服器上受限制 受保護 的資源時,要通過伺服器檢查他是否有資源擁有著的證書來鑑定。為了讓第三方應用能夠訪問受保護的資源,資源擁有者將他的證書分享給第三方應用,這就產生了如下幾個問題和侷限 o第三方應用必須儲存資源擁有者的證書以備將來所用,典...